Black Diamond

The town of Black Diamond can be found in the town of Diamond Valley, Alberta, which is situated in Division No. 6.

Transportation

Commuting by car is easy in this part of Diamond Valley. Parking is easy. This town is not very appropriate for bicycling because there are a fair number of slopes, and the cycling network is sometimes poor. Getting around as a pedestrian is also not particularly feasible for property owners in Black Diamond as many daily needs are difficult to carry out without a vehicle.

Services

Parents and their schoolchildren will welcome that wherever their property is situated in Black Diamond, schools and daycares are close by. Regarding food, it is very often possible for home buyers in this part of the town to do their grocery shopping on foot. Additionally, a cafe is commonly just around the corner, and there are also a few options for those who care about restaurants in close proximity.

Character

Black Diamond offers a slower-paced ambience. Black Diamond is wonderful for those who need quiet surroundings, as there tend to be low levels of noise from traffic.

Housing

The homes in this town are very new, because around 45% of its buildings were constructed after the year 2000, while most of the remaining buildings were built pre-1960 and in the 1960s. The substantial proportion of single detached homes in the housing stock of this town is an important part of its character. Homeowners occupy about 85% of the dwellings in the town and the rest are rented. This area also has a good variety of unit sizes; houses range from lofts to four or more bedrooms.
